What is Rocky Climb!?

Rocky Climb! is a casual arcade-style climbing game for iOS featuring procedural levels and character customization.

Users hire this game for short, low-stakes competitive sessions, but the current technical instability forces users to abandon the app when progress is lost.

Users appreciate core climbing mechanics provide a challenging and engaging experience for casual players and customization options for character appearance drive long-term interest in the game, but report persistent progress and currency loss following app closure or device restart and excessive ad frequency disrupts the gameplay loop and degrades user experience.

What Users Love

Core climbing mechanics provide a challenging and engaging experience for casual players
Customization options for character appearance drive long-term interest in the game

What Frustrates Users

Persistent progress and currency loss following app closure or device restart
Excessive ad frequency disrupts the gameplay loop and degrades user experience
Inappropriate advertising content surfaces within the game, raising child-safety concerns

What Users Want

Cloud-based save functionality to prevent total loss of progress and inventory

What is the competitive landscape for Rocky Climb!?

How's The Games Market?

Rocky Climb! operates as a free-to-play, ad-supported title targeting casual mobile gamers. While it maintains a high rating, the discrepancy between its core gameplay engagement and the technical instability (progress loss) suggests a fragile retention model that relies heavily on new user acquisition rather than long-term loyalty.

How does it evolve in the Games market?

Rocky Climb! holds a 4.64 rating across 11,256 reviews, yet its recent chart performance shows a downward trend (falling 28 spots on the Free chart). This suggests that while the core loop attracts users, technical issues are actively eroding its market standing.
